Elvis Presley's Biography

Early Life and Career

Born on January 8, 1935, in Tupelo, Mississippi, Elvis Aaron Presley grew up in a humble household. His journey from a small-town boy to becoming the King of Rock 'n' Roll is nothing short of legendary. With hits like "Heartbreak Hotel," "Jailhouse Rock," and "Can't Help Falling in Love," Elvis captured the hearts of millions across the globe.

The Final Days of Elvis Presley

Elvis's final days were marked by declining health and increasing struggles with addiction. On August 16, 1977, he was found unresponsive in his bathroom at Graceland, his Memphis estate. The official cause of death was listed as a heart attack, but many believe that prescription drug abuse played a significant role.

During this time, Elvis had been preparing for another tour, despite his visibly deteriorating health. His death came as a shock to the world, and fans were left reeling from the sudden loss of their idol.

Details of the Funeral

Elvis Presley's funeral took place on August 18, 1977, at the Forest Hill Cemetery in Memphis. Thousands of fans gathered outside Graceland to pay their respects, forming a sea of mourners that stretched for miles. The service was private, attended only by family, friends, and close associates.

Elvis was initially buried next to his mother, Gladys, but due to security concerns, his body was later moved to the Meditation Garden at Graceland, where both he and his mother now rest.
